Final Technical Guidance--Substantive Revision:

   DEP ID: 257-3120-001. Title: Evaluation of Underground Storage Tank Liners. Description: Both State and Federal regulations require that internally-lined underground storage tanks with no other means of corrosion protection be inspected 10 years after the lining installation and re-evaluated every 5 years thereafter. This guidance addresses regulatory requirements and industry procedures for documenting each lining evaluation, certifying evaluation results or findings, recordkeeping and reporting. Substantive revisions were proposed to the guidance, which were advertised for public comment at 38 Pa.B. 1546 (March 29, 2008). The Department did not receive comments on the draft technical guidance during the public comment period.
